LUB Reviews Financials, Approves Scholarship Renewals
The Lamar Utility Board reported that Year to Date electric sales through May of this year were 4.2% lower than the same time last year. Residential, commercial and industrial customer sales were off 5% and irrigation loads were down approximately 16% compared to the same time last year. Another Monthly Increase for Lamar City Sales Tax
May 2012 sales tax collections are up another month for the City of Lamar. City sales tax is up 7.33% over the same period last year and total sales and collections show a gain of 7.72% for a gain of $19,523.06. Total city sales tax collections for May are $256,618.54.
